We compared two versions of phone SoCs: 8 cores 2200MHz HiSilicon Kirin 935 vs. 8 cores 2400MHz MediaTek Dimensity 6080 . You will find out which processor performs better in benchmark tests, key specifications, power consumption, and more.

Main Differences

MediaTek Dimensity 6080 Advantages
Better graphics card performance FLOPS (0.2432 TFLOPS vs 0.087 TFLOPS )
Larger memory bandwidth (17.07GB/s vs 12.8GB/s)
Higher Frequency (2400MHz vs 2200MHz)
More modern manufacturing process (6nm vs 28nm)
Released 8 years and 2 months late
